Australia's Sunrise Energy signs five-year scandium option with Lockheed Martin, shares jump
Reuters· 2025-10-23 23:46
Core Insights - Australia's Sunrise Energy Metals has granted Lockheed Martin an option to purchase up to 15 tonnes of scandium oxide over a five-year period [1] Company Summary - Sunrise Energy Metals is focusing on the production of scandium oxide, which is a critical material for various applications, including defense [1] - Lockheed Martin, a U.S. defense contractor, is interested in securing a supply of scandium oxide, indicating potential demand in the defense sector [1]
Lockheed Martin targets European market for Thaad missile defence
Reuters· 2025-09-26 12:43
Core Viewpoint - U.S. defense contractor Lockheed Martin is actively pursuing opportunities to sell its Thaad missile defense system to European nations as military spending increases in response to Russian threats [1] Group 1: Company Actions - Lockheed Martin is targeting European buyers for its Thaad missile defense system [1] - The company has communicated its intentions to the German newspaper Handelsblatt [1] Group 2: Industry Context - European governments are accelerating military spending due to perceived threats from Russia [1]
